About Us

The Nashrah Shireen: International Journal of Public Health and Medicinal Research is an international, peer-reviewed, biannual research journal dedicated to allied research in public health sciences, epidemiology, community medicine, disease prevention, and medicinal research. It provides a vital forum for public health professionals, medical researchers, policymakers, and academics to share research findings, clinical studies, and innovative strategies addressing the challenges of disease management, health promotion, and population well-being. The journal's multidisciplinary approach ensures a thorough examination of public health issues across local, national, and global contexts.

As a rigorously peer-reviewed journal published twice a year, the Nashrah Shireen: International Journal of Public Health and Medicinal Research upholds high academic standards while staying deeply connected to the practical realities of public health practice and medicinal advancement. It welcomes contributions from fields including epidemiology, clinical medicine, health policy, pharmacology, and community health. The journal is committed to providing professionals and scholars with evidence-based knowledge to strengthen public health systems and advance medicinal research worldwide.
